Output e5faac01a716f4d9ae36289348ca5bb2806a89d57225465f7384e78031e3fca3:1

value
34428282
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c6b68523c3f94da72bc31370b56fe0c2d54ccf0 OP_EQUALVERIFY OP_CHECKSIG
address
16WUDKDbyMZfVoAw9FqspZMDdAyCstMPfU
transaction
e5faac01a716f4d9ae36289348ca5bb2806a89d57225465f7384e78031e3fca3
confirmations
592856
spent
true